In today’s competitive auto market, leveraging your auto blog for upselling and cross-selling can markedly boost sales and customer satisfaction. Since 92% of car shoppers research vehicles online, you have a significant opportunity to influence purchasing decisions before they even step into your showroom. By integrating digital tools effectively, you can guide potential buyers toward more profitable options and complementary products, fostering a seamless and engaging shopping experience.

One powerful strategy is incorporating vehicle configurators on your blog. These tools allow customers to customize their vehicles, considering additional accessories and upgrades. When shoppers see options like premium wheels, advanced sound systems, or safety packages during their configuration process, they’re more likely to add these features, increasing the overall order value. Embedding product recommendation sections on vehicle pages further boosts this effect by highlighting relevant add-ons such as floor mats, roof racks, or extended warranties. Dynamic widgets and algorithm-driven suggestions—like “Customers who viewed this also viewed”—enhance relevance, ensuring customers see options aligned with their interests and browsing behavior.

Incorporate vehicle configurators and personalized recommendations to boost sales and customer engagement.

Understanding customer behavior is essential for crafting tailored offers. Analyzing past purchase data reveals patterns; for instance, SUV buyers often select off-road tires or roof racks. Recognizing these trends allows you to recommend products that match individual preferences, increasing the chances of additional sales. Providing social proof by showing what similar customers have purchased builds trust and encourages decision-making. For example, if a customer is considering a vehicle, suggesting related accessories or packages that others frequently buy together can elevate perceived value and satisfaction. Consistently tracking and analyzing data refines these recommendations over time, making them more precise and effective.

Bundling strategies substantially enhance the shopping experience and boost revenue. Combining vehicles with accessories like winter tires, insurance, or maintenance packages can increase the average order value by 15-20%. Well-designed bundles simplify buying decisions by presenting a complete solution, emphasizing convenience and cost savings. Promoting these bundles on product pages or during checkout ensures maximum visibility, especially when seasonally relevant or tailored to specific customer segments, such as summer tires for convertibles. These offers make it easier for customers to purchase everything they need in one streamlined process.

Timing and presentation of recommendations are vital. Suggestions like “You Might Also Like” or “Complete Your Purchase” appear at strategic points—during evaluation or immediately after checkout—maximizing their impact. Clear, visually appealing displays of complementary products reduce overwhelm and increase the likelihood of add-on sales. Upselling to higher-tier models or premium accessories should be timed during key decision points, such as when customers are comparing options. Automated suggestion tools that respond to user behavior further optimize conversions by presenting relevant offers precisely when they’re most receptive.

Examples of successful upselling include promoting higher trim levels or performance upgrades, while cross-selling involves accessories like GPS systems or roof racks. Offering extended warranties or insurance plans during the final stages of the purchase process can also generate additional revenue. How Can I Measure the Success of Upselling Strategies?

When measuring the success of your upselling strategies, you focus on key metrics like conversion rates, average order value, and customer lifetime value. You also monitor customer retention and satisfaction to guarantee quality isn’t compromised. Track engagement through click-through rates and analyze revenue growth from upselling efforts. Combining financial data with customer feedback helps you refine your approach, making sure it’s effective, sustainable, and doesn’t harm your customer relationships.

What Are Common Mistakes to Avoid in Cross-Selling?

When you cross-sell, avoid common mistakes like offering irrelevant products that don’t match the customer’s needs, which can cause disengagement. Don’t push solutions too early or without understanding their situation. Make sure your staff is well-trained and motivated to recommend appropriate add-ons. Be transparent about pricing and promises, avoiding overpromising or pressuring customers. By focusing on relevance, timing, and clear communication, you’ll improve your chances of successful cross-selling.

What Tools Can Help Automate Upselling and Cross-Selling?

You can automate upselling and cross-selling using powerful tools like Bold Upsell, which offers customizable funnels and smart product recommendations, and Rebuy, which uses AI to enhance the customer experience. LimeSpot personalizes product suggestions, while CartHook automates post-purchase offers. Integrating these with your e-commerce platform, like Shopify or WooCommerce, streamlines the process, helping you increase sales and improve customer engagement effortlessly.

When Is the Best Time to Suggest Additional Products or Services?

The best time to suggest additional products or services is when your customer shows high engagement or readiness. For example, during the product selection process when they’re comparing options, or at checkout when intent is clear. Service visits and post-purchase moments also work well, as customers are more receptive. Timing suggestions around specific needs or vehicle diagnostics increases relevance, making your offers more appealing and boosting your chances of success.
